База ответов ИНТУИТ

Основы разработки для платформы 1С:Предприятие 8.2 в режиме "Управляемое приложение"

<<- Назад к вопросам

Перед нами стоит задача программно рассчитать значение поля Сумма табличной части Материалы на основе значений полей Количество и Цена. К чему приведет попытка реализовать эту функциональность в нижеописанной процедуре модуля формы?
&НаКлиентеПроцедура РассчитатьСумму()  ТекущаяСтрока=Элементы.Материалы.ТекущиеДанные;  ТекущаяСтрока.Сумма=ТекущаяСтрока.Количество*ТекущаяСтрока.Цена;КонецПроцедуры

(Отметьте один правильный вариант ответа.)

Варианты ответа
подобная процедура должна быть объявлена с директивой компиляции &НаСервере, иначе она вызовет ошибку
цель будет достигнута, значение поля Сумма будет найдено(Верный ответ)
подобная процедура должна быть объявлена с директивой компиляции &НаСервереБезКонтекста, иначе она вызовет ошибку
попытка исполнения этой процедуры вызовет ошибку, так как строка ТекущаяСтрока=Элементы.Материалы.ТекущиеДанные; должна быть написана в виде ТекущаяСтрока=ЭлементыФормы.Материалы.ТекущиеДанные;
Похожие вопросы
Перед нами стоит задача программно рассчитать значение поля Сумма табличной части Материалы на основе значений полей Количество и Цена. К чему приведет попытка реализовать эту функциональность в нижеописанной процедуре модуля формы?
&НаКлиентеПроцедура РассчитатьСумму()  ТекущаяСтрока=ЭлементыФормы.Материалы.ТекущиеДанные;  ТекущаяСтрока.Сумма=ТекущаяСтрока.Количество*ТекущаяСтрока.Цена;КонецПроцедуры
Перед нами стоит задача программно рассчитать значение поля Сумма табличной части Материалы на основе значений полей Количество и Цена. К чему приведет попытка реализовать эту функциональность в нижеописанной процедуре модуля формы?
&НаСервереПроцедура РассчитатьСумму()  ТекущаяСтрока=Элементы.Материалы.ТекущиеДанные;  ТекущаяСтрока.Сумма=ТекущаяСтрока.Количество*ТекущаяСтрока.Цена;КонецПроцедуры
К чему приведет попытка вызвать нижеприведенную процедуру, объявленную в модуле объекта справочника, из стандартной процедуры ОбработкаПроверкиЗаполнения()?
&НаКлиентеПроцедура ВыводСообщения()  Сообщить("Сообщение пользователю");КонецПроцедуры
Каким будет результат работы следующей процедуры, объявленной в модуле формы обработки:
&НаКлиентеПроцедура ВывестиИменаСправочников()  Для каждого Справочник из Метаданные.Справочники Цикл        Сообщить (Справочник.Имя);  КонецЦикла;КонецПроцедуры
Какими будут результаты работы нижеприведенного запроса при условии, что в системе есть документ ПоступлениеМатериалов и у него есть табличная часть Материалы?
ВЫБРАТЬ  *ИЗ  Документ.ПоступлениеМатериалов.Материалы
Какими будут результаты работы нижеприведенного запроса при условии, что в системе есть документ ПоступлениеМатериалов и у него есть табличная часть Материалы?
ВЫБРАТЬ  ^ИЗ  Документ.ПоступлениеМатериалов.Материалы
Какими будут результаты работы нижеприведенного запроса при условии, что в системе есть документ ПоступлениеМатериалов и у него есть табличная часть Материалы?
ВЫБРАТЬ  *ИЗ  Документ.ПоступлениеМатериалов.Материалы
К чему приведет установка в значение Истина параметра Отказ в процедуре ОбработкаПроверкиЗаполнения() справочника?
К чему позволяет обращаться свойство табличного поля ТекущиеДанные?
К чему приведет использование в коде модуля формы, объявленного с директивой компиляции &НаСервере, такого кода:
  Режим=РежимДиалогаВопрос.ПрерватьПовторитьПропустить;  Ответ=Вопрос("Произошла ошибка чтения из файла. Как вы желаете поступить?",Режим,0);